Team — handing off the Splitlark assignment service before my rotation ends. Assignments live in the exp_assign schema; bucketing is deterministic, don't reshuffle mid-experiment. Nightly snapshot job runs at 02:10. If the allocator stalls, restart the worker pool first, then check the sequence table. For direct access to the assignments database, use the connection string below.

database URL for bahop-yagep: mssql://sildor_svc:35ha7jz@db-fb6d.nelvrodyn.example:5432/casath

The Dornfeld partner SFTP drop lands files hourly into the inbound staging directory. Each batch includes a manifest; never process files without verifying the manifest checksum first, since partial uploads are common near the top of the hour. Failed verifications go to quarantine, not deletion. When escalating a stuck batch, always quote the ingest trace token recorded below.

build token for tawif-bahip: htk31_68bba16e1afabfef4ecc69408c06f16

INTERNAL MEMO

To: Branch Managers
Re: Annual billing rollout

Heads up — Quillbrook is moving all new accounts to annual billing starting next month. Existing monthly customers get a 10% incentive to switch at renewal. Update your quote templates and brief your teams before Friday. FAQs are coming from Marnie's group. The thinking behind this shift is summarized in the note below.

board note of kadug-tawig: Only 5 of the 100 pilot accounts renewed Oliath, so a churn review is set for April 15.

Quick heads-up on Pinwheel UI versioning: we cut a minor release every sprint, and anything touching component props needs a changeset file in the PR. No changeset, no merge — the bot will nag you. Majors are rare and go through the design council first. The full policy, with examples of what counts as breaking, lives on the internal page below.

wiki page, bahip-yahip: https://grafana.qirvanlabs.corp/browse/display/projects/cc3a1b9dbfc9